Radial Hilbert transform with Laguerre-Gaussian spatial filters.

Cheng-Shan Guo1, Yu-Jing Han, Jian-Bo Xu

  • 1Department of Physics, Shandong Normal University, Jinan, China. guochsh@sdnu.edu.cn

Optics Letters
|April 28, 2006
PubMed
Summary

We introduce a new Laguerre-Gaussian spatial filter (LGSF) for image processing. This filter enhances radial Hilbert transforms, offering high contrast edge enhancement with improved resolution compared to traditional spiral phase plates.

Area of Science:

  • Optical imaging systems
  • Image processing techniques
  • Wave optics

Background:

  • The point spread function (PSF) is crucial for understanding image quality.
  • Radial Hilbert transforms are used for edge enhancement in imaging.
  • Conventional spiral phase plates (SPPs) have limitations in achieving high-resolution edge enhancement.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To analyze the PSF of an image processing system for radial Hilbert transform.
  • To propose a novel spiral phase filter, the Laguerre-Gaussian spatial filter (LGSF).
  • To compare the performance of LGSF with conventional SPPs.

Main Methods:

  • Theoretical analysis of the point spread function (PSF).
  • Development and implementation of the Laguerre-Gaussian spatial filter (LGSF).

  • Experimental validation of the LGSF's performance.
  • Main Results:

    • The LGSF demonstrated smaller suboscillations in its PSF compared to SPPs.
    • The LGSF enables a more effective radial Hilbert transform.
    • High contrast edge enhancement with high resolution was achieved using LGSF.

    Conclusions:

    • The Laguerre-Gaussian spatial filter (LGSF) offers significant advantages over conventional spiral phase plates (SPPs).
    • LGSF facilitates improved radial Hilbert transforms for superior edge enhancement.
    • The proposed LGSF is a promising tool for high-resolution imaging applications.
